Chevrolet El Camino 4.3 liter V6 1986

General description : Ultra-clean all-original El Camino with 43,572 original miles. Original paint, interior, and spotless bed. This truck has never worked a day in its life! 4.3 liter EFI V6, drives like new, factory A/C and cruise. Beautiful survivor!

This attractive El Camino spent the entirety of its life with an elderly gentleman who bought it to be his forever car—a car that he wanted to own for decades—so it has been a fair-weather toy for many years. As a result, it’s ultra-clean and very well-preserved, with laser-straight bodywork and even gaps on the doors and hood. It’s standard 1980s GM paint, so there’s a reasonable shine, but there’s also no question that it’s original—it has the right look. The chrome bumpers show a shine that comes from living out of the elements and the stand-up hood ornament adds a touch of luxury. In back, you can still put it to work thanks to a full-sized bed, which actually doesn’t look like it ever had to do any hard labor in the past. In fact, it’s so nice, you might think twice about putting anything in it—even the factory spot welds are still clearly visible.

The interior is borrowed from the Monte Carlo, so it should look familiar and it shouldn’t be a surprise that it’s comfortable and surprisingly luxurious. The tan vinyl upholstery is in great shape, the seats are comfortable, and those are the original carpets still on the floor. Options include A/C, cruise control, and an AM/FM stereo radio. The mileage, 43,572, is an authentic reading and the interior definitely shows like a low-mileage car. Someone has added a few little details like a clock on the center stack, a cell phone holder, and a set of aftermarket floor mats, but nothing that detracts from the car’s originality. Even the original spare tire is tucked behind the seat as it should be, never having been used.

Power comes from the tried-and-true 4.3 liter V6 that was also used in the S10 pickups and Blazers. With fuel injection, it offers a bunch of low-end torque that’s entirely appropriate for something designed to work for a living, and that shouldn’t be surprising since it’s essentially ¾ of a 350 cubic inch V8. It’s also completely stock, which is unusual for a car like this, and still feels fresh. Turn the key and it fires easily, idles smoothly, and doesn’t ask you for anything but regular gas and an oil change now and then. Talk about low maintenance! The engine bay is clean and aside from basic maintenance items, it’s pretty much the way the factory made it. No issues, no problems to solve, just get in and go. The transmission is a familiar TH350 3-speed automatic, which combine with what we believe to be 2.73 gears to make this an effortless cruiser on the highway and it actually pulls down decent fuel economy. Obviously power steering and brakes are standard, with discs up front. There are also new shocks, a recent exhaust system with high-flow catalytic converter, and a few other basic maintenance items that make it ready to run. Factory rally wheels wear trim rings and right-sized 205/75/14 whitewall radials.

About Chevrolet
Chevrolet aka Chevy, founded in 1911 by Louis Chevrolet and William C. Durant is the best selling and biggest brand by General Motors -mainly due to low pricing.

No wonder Chevy the "working man's car" has become such an iconic part of Americana in films and pop-culture.

When talking about Chevy one must not ignore Chevrolet small-block V8 the world's most produced engine that has been in production since 1955 and still going strong.

Surprisingly, "America's only sports car" Corvette was introduced under Chevrolet brand rather than its own. To us the most memorable Corvette has to be The second generation (C2) Corvette, Sting Ray.

To compete with VW Beatle Chevrolet introduced Corvair a compact automobile built in 1960–1969 It was the only American designed, mass-produced passenger car to feature a rear-mounted air-cooled engine. Corvair handling was deemed notoriously bad mainly due to Ralph Nader's Unsafe at Any Speed. Although, any handling issues were soon solved the reputation did stick.

With Pony / Muscle car mania taking over the Americans, following the introduction of Ford Mustang, Chevrolet came up with one of its most famous models Camaro. During the first year alone they managed to sell 220,906 Camaros.
